Keir Starmer and Sadiq Khan have today launched Labour's campaign for London's council elections.

According to government figures, two London boroughs are among the 10 most deprived authorities in England.Three further boroughs, Islington, Newham and Tower Hamlets, are among the 32 most deprived areas of England.A modern browser with JavaScript and a stable internet connection is required to view this interactive.Enter your postcode, or the name of your English, Scottish or Welsh council area or Northern Ireland constituency to find out.

"Across London, Conservative councils charge less council tax and deliver better local services than Labour - and in Croydon, Labour have bankrupted the council." Mr Khan also said the government was "levelling down our city and abandoning Londoners just when they need more support". He added: "Against the backdrop of more than a decade of cuts to local services, Londoners are facing a triple whammy of energy price hikes, tax increases and rising inflation."The Liberal Democrats have been contacted for comment.
